Letter Envelope Sizes

Letter or correspondence envelopes are the most popular envelope style for general correspondence, including most business and personal correspondence. They are typically broken down into two further categories—business and commercial.

These envelopes are used for a variety of purposes, including:

  • Business and personal correspondence
  • Billing
  • Statements
  • Legal correspondence
  • Invoices
  • Promotional mailers
  • Handwritten letters

Business Envelope Sizes

Despite their name, business envelopes are commonly used for both business and personal correspondence. They are available in a number of styles with square, side, or pointed flaps (called “commercial flaps”), as well as with or without windows. The term “regular” indicates that the envelope does not have a window.

Announcement Envelope Sizes

Announcement envelopes feature a side seam and a square flap. They are more casual than other styles and are available in a wide range of different paper stocks, including different paper finishes and basis weights.

They are commonly used for:

  • Invitations and wedding stationery
  • Greeting and holiday cards
  • Photos
  • Promotional or marketing material

Baronial and Monarch Envelope Sizes

Baronial envelopes have diagonal seams with a pointed flap. They are available in many of the same sizes and paper finishes as Announcement envelopes, but their flap style and seam direction make them a more formal alternative. Monarch envelopes are a type of baronial envelopes, but only come in one size (3 ⅞” x 7 ½”).

They are commonly used for:

  • Formal announcements
  • Wedding invitations
  • Hand-lettered notes

Catalog and Manila Envelope Sizes

Catalog envelopes are constructed using Kraft paper or Manila or other card stocks, with a strong center seam and a heavily gummed flap along the shorter dimension. They’re the perfect size for sending paper documents that can’t be folded, and their strong construction makes them durable and ideal for mailing heavy-weight materials.

They are commonly used for:

  • Catalogs
  • Large booklets
  • Annual reports
  • Documents and contracts
  • Brochures
  • Sales materials

Square Envelope Sizes

Square envelopes are a modern and stylish square shape (surprise!) with side seams and contemporary flat flap.

PRO TIP: The United States Postal Service considers square envelopes to be a non-standard, “non-machineable” size, so they require an extra $0.44 (or more, depending on size) in postage per letter in addition to the normal postage required.

They are commonly used for:

  • Announcements
  • Card making
  • Invitations
  • Holiday cards
  • Greeting cards

Small Envelope Sizes

Coin and Mini-lope Envelope Sizes

Coin envelopes and mini-lopes are small specialty envelopes that are typically too small to mail, but they’re ideal for hand-delivered notes, coins, or gift cards. Mini-lopes are more decorative with eye-catching colors and styles, while coin envelopes are also commonly made of Manila card stock.

What size envelope fits a standard paper? ›

#10 Envelope - 4.125 x 9.5 inches. Standard envelope for a folded letter size paper to fit. #10 Window Envelope - Standard envelope for a folded letter size paper to fit with front window to allow a mailing address to show.

What is the standard envelope for 8.5 x11? ›

No. 10 commercial envelopes measure 9½ x 4⅛ inches (or 241 x 105 millimeters). Their size makes commercial envelopes ideal for mailing correspondence with normal A4 or 8½” x 11″ printer paper – the document can be folded into thirds to fit neatly inside.

How do I know what size envelope to make? ›

This is because envelope sizing is based on the ISO paper size system, so a C5 envelope is designed to fit A5 paper and a C4 envelope is designed to fit A4 paper. The ISO standard paper sizing system works by using A0 size paper as the base point and largest size.

What is a standard size envelope for USPS? ›

For a mailpiece to be eligible for First-Class Mail letter rates, it must be at least 3-1/2 inches by 5 inches by 0.007-inch thick, and no more than 6-1/8 inches by 11–1/2 inches by 1/4-inch thick. What's the difference between #9 and #10 envelopes? ›

#9 Window Envelopes (3-7/8″ x 8-7/8″)– This size fits comfortably inside a standard #10 envelope, so is often used as a return envelope. #10 Window Envelopes (4-1/8″ 9-1/2″)– Standard business envelope. Fits an 8 1/2″ x 11″ piece of paper folded in thirds.

Does envelope size matter? ›

In general, the bigger your mailpiece, the more it will cost to mail. In First-Class Mail, postcards cost less than letters. Letter size mail costs less than flat-size mail. Parcels pay the highest price due to the cost of processing and delivery.

Can an envelope be any size? ›

To be eligible for mailing at the price for letters, a piece must be: Rectangular. At least 3-1/2 inches high x 5 inches long x 0.007 inch thick. No more than 6-1/8 inches high x 11-1/2 inches long x 1/4 inch thick.

Is a 6x9 envelope considered a flat? ›

The Postal Service uses the word "flats" to refer to large envelopes, newsletters, and magazines. The words large envelopes and flats are used interchangeably. Whatever you call them, flats must: Have one dimension that is greater than 6-1/8 inches high OR 11-½ inches long OR ¼ inch thick.

What size is an A7 envelope? ›

A7 Envelopes are a unique size and come from the “Announcement” style of envelopes. The size of an A7 envelope is 5.25 x 7.25 inches (mm: 133.35 x 184.15) which is slightly larger than the size of a classic greeting card or 5×7 photos.

What size is a A4 envelope? ›

A standard C4 envelope measures 324mm x 229mm. This is designed to fit unfolded A4 paper. Standard A4 paper size is 210mm x 297mm.

Will a #9 envelope fit inside a #10? ›

#9 / No. 9 / Return Envelope - Size: 3-7/8” x 8-7/8” Can be inserted inside a #10 envelope. Often used with bills or when return correspondence is requested. Larger envelopes used for booklets, catalogs, and large documents.
